40-15-119 . Cancellation of substitute address -- cessation of duty.
(1)Except as provided in subsections (2) and (3), the department shall cancel the substitute address of a participant 4 years after the date on which the department approved the participant's application.
(2)The department may not cancel the substitute address of a participant if, before the substitute address of the participant is canceled, the participant shows to the satisfaction of the department that the participant remains in imminent danger of becoming a victim.
(3)The department may cancel the substitute address of a participant at any time if:
